Frequent Plumbing Issues in La Puebla, NM

  • Pipe bursts and active leaks β€” A pipe that suddenly loses pressure or starts spraying water requires immediate action: turn off the main shutoff valve first, then call (888) 766-7573. New Mexico's dry desert heat, cold mountain nights, occasional hard freeze creates seasonal pipe stress that accelerates failures in La Puebla's older housing stock β€” especially in winter months.
  • Slow or backed-up drains β€” When water drains slowly in one fixture, the clog is usually near that drain. When multiple fixtures run slow at the same time β€” kitchen, bathroom, laundry β€” the blockage is in the main sewer line. Both are common in La Puebla; the second requires immediate professional attention to prevent overflow.
  • Hot water problems β€” If your La Puebla home's hot water runs out faster than it used to, takes longer to recover, has rust or sediment, or if the heater makes rumbling sounds during heating β€” these are all signs the unit needs professional evaluation. New Mexico's very hard β€” desert mineral-rich water statewide contributes to faster-than-average wear.
  • Sewer and main drain issues β€” Gurgling sounds from drains when other fixtures are used, sewage odor from indoor drains, or slow drains throughout the house at once all point to the main sewer line. In La Puebla, tree root infiltration and aging clay pipe joints are the two most common causes β€” both visible with a camera inspection.
  • Water bill spikes and unexplained moisture β€” A water bill that's suddenly higher without any change in household usage almost always means a leak somewhere in the system. Wet drywall, musty smell in one room, or soft spots in flooring can all trace to hidden pipe failures in La Puebla homes β€” requiring acoustic or thermal detection to locate without tearing open walls.
  • Toilet malfunctions β€” A toilet that runs continuously between flushes is wasting water and raising your bill β€” sometimes by 200 gallons per day. Toilets that rock, have soft floors around the base, or won't clear with a plunger after repeated attempts need professional service. These are common calls throughout Santa Fe County.
  • Pressure drops β€” If water pressure in your La Puebla home dropped suddenly, check that the main shutoff valve is fully open. If it is, a pressure regulator valve may have failed or a supply line may be leaking. Gradual pressure decline over months typically means mineral scale is narrowing supply pipes.

Drain Cleaning in La Puebla, NM

If your La Puebla home's main sewer line has been cleared more than twice in the past few years, you're paying to treat a symptom rather than a cause. A main line that keeps blocking has a structural explanation: root intrusion through a compromised joint, a persistent pipe sag that holds debris, or a section of deteriorating pipe where the rough interior surface catches everything that passes. Camera inspection following clearing shows what's actually happening β€” and that information either confirms that periodic clearing is appropriate management or identifies a repair that would end the cycle. Santa Fe County homeowners on a recurring main line clearing schedule deserve to know which situation they're in.

Signs you need professional drain cleaning in La Puebla:

  • Drain stays slow after using a plunger or store-bought cleaner
  • The same drain clogs repeatedly every few weeks
  • Multiple drains running slowly at the same time
  • Gurgling sounds from drains or toilets when not in use
  • Sewage smell from drains or the yard
  • Toilets bubbling when the bathtub or sink drains

La Puebla Water Heater Repair & Installation

The most cost-effective time to replace a water heater in a La Puebla home is before it fails β€” not after. A planned replacement gives the homeowner time to compare options, select the right unit, schedule at a convenient time, and handle permit requirements without urgency. A water heater that fails without warning creates emergency conditions: no hot water, a plumber called on short notice, and selection driven by what's immediately available rather than what's the best fit. We recommend that Santa Fe County homeowners with water heaters approaching 9–10 years of service have them assessed β€” not necessarily replaced immediately, but evaluated with replacement planning in mind.

Signs your La Puebla water heater needs attention: water that no longer gets fully hot, rust or discoloration in hot water, popping or rumbling during heating cycles, water pooling around the base, or a unit that's more than 10 years old. Sewer Line Services in La Puebla, New Mexico

Not every sewer backup in La Puebla requires the same response β€” and treating them all the same way wastes money. A fresh root ball near the connection point is a straightforward cutting job. Grease accumulation 60 feet into the line requires hydro-jetting, not mechanical snaking. A pipe sag holding standing water creates recurring blockages until the structural issue is addressed. Camera inspection in Santa Fe County separates these scenarios before any work begins, ensuring the repair matches the actual problem.

Plumbing Maintenance Tips for La Puebla Residents

Spring startup of a La Puebla property that was winterized or left unoccupied requires a systematic process to identify any freeze damage before water pressure is fully restored. Open the main shutoff slowly and watch for water flowing from unexpected places β€” a pipe that froze and cracked over winter will leak immediately when pressure is restored. Before turning on the water heater, verify the supply inlet and outlet connections are intact. Check all outdoor hose bibs for drips that indicate freeze damage. Test every fixture individually before assuming the system is intact.   • Know your main shutoff location β€” Before any emergency occurs, locate your main water shutoff valve and ensure every adult in the household knows how to operate it quickly. This single step can prevent thousands of dollars in water damage when a pipe fails unexpectedly.
  • Act on early warning signs β€” Slow drains, low water pressure, discolored water, and unexpectedly high water bills are early indicators of developing problems. Addressing them early is almost always less expensive than waiting for a failure.
  • Schedule annual water heater maintenance β€” Flushing sediment, inspecting the anode rod, and testing the pressure relief valve annually can add 3–5 years to your water heater's service life and prevent the most common failure modes.
  • Inspect outdoor plumbing seasonally β€” New Mexico's dry desert heat, cold mountain nights, occasional hard freeze creates specific stress points for outdoor hose bibs, exposed pipe runs, and irrigation systems. A brief seasonal inspection prevents the most common weather-related plumbing failures in La Puebla homes.
